Upgrading Production Scraps to Advanced Aluminium Alloys We are thrilled to announce the successful completion of the IBAM - Innovation Booster Additive Manufacturing “UPSALA” project, which aims at revolutionizing aluminium upcycling by transforming production scraps into high-quality alloys for Additive Manufacturing. This innovative process significantly reduces energy consumption, carbon footprint, and waste, promoting sustainability in the AM industry. Despite impurities, the recycled alloys achieved competitive mechanical properties and faster processing times. We are pleased to announce the successful completion of the AMULET 11_AUTO_PBC_FRA-TS project, a collaborative effort between PolymerOn Ltd. and QDevelopment Ltd. Our objective to develop fire-resistant battery casings using composite materials has seen significant progress. We are proud to report that the project has yielded flame-retarded composites with a V-0 self-extinguishing UL-94 rate, maintaining mechanical properties and glass transition temperature. This project has received funding from the European Union's Horizon 2020 research and innovation programme under grant agreement No 101005435. We are constantly involved in numerous research projects. Currently, we are researching how bioplastics can be optimized so that they can be used in demanding technical applications such as the high-temperature range in cars. A previous feasibility study has shown that biobased plastics can substitute petro-based plastics in the engine compartment of combustion engines. With the research project "HoT-BRo2 - Bioplastics for High-Temperature Applications", we are now undertaking further targeted material developments and modifications to make thermoplastic bioplastics and biocomposites suitable for use in the high-temperature range across all industry sectors. Under the leadership of the IfBB - Institut für Biokunststoffe und Bioverbundwerkstoffe, a large network of partners is working to improve material formulations to optimize their mechanical, thermal, and chemical properties. An additional focus is on processing procedures, as well as downstream processing techniques such as radiation crosslinking. ZrB2-based UHTCMCs are a novel class of fiber-reinforced ceramic materials used in supersonic applications, which can reach operative temperatures exceeding 1800°C. In this new work by our Antonio Maria Caporale and Alessandro Airoldi from SIAMS Lab, in collaboration with CNR-ISSMC (Faenza, Italy), and published by the prestigious Journal of the European Ceramic Society, an effective analytical and numerical framework is introduced to link the severe pseudo-plasticity presented by the material to the presence of residual thermal stress (RTS) developed during the manufacturing process. This approach allowed to effectively model the softening and the stiffness recovery observed, as well as their temperature dependance 👉 Link to the paper https://lnkd.in/d73b5eUy #DAER #AerospacePoliMi Politecnico di Milano

More TPRC presentations are on their way: 𝐏𝐨𝐥𝐲𝐦𝐞𝐫-𝐦𝐞𝐭𝐚𝐥 𝐢𝐧𝐭𝐞𝐫𝐚𝐜𝐭𝐢𝐨𝐧𝐬 𝐚𝐧𝐝 𝐭𝐡𝐞𝐢𝐫 𝐞𝐟𝐟𝐞𝐜𝐭 𝐨𝐧 𝐭𝐨𝐨𝐥-𝐩𝐥𝐲 𝐟𝐫𝐢𝐜𝐭𝐢𝐨𝐧 𝐨𝐟 𝐂/𝐏𝐄𝐊𝐊 𝐢𝐧 𝐦𝐞𝐥𝐭 Join Wouter Grouve while he will be presenting his research on the effect of dwell time on tool-ply friction and adhesion during the manufacturing process of thermoplastic composite parts. He will discuss how interactions between the polymer and the metal tool can lead to excessive adhesion and ways to prevent it. This research work was performed as part of the NWO (Dutch Research Council) project PERFECT. 📅 April 24th 🕜 16:00 - 16:20 📍 Toulouse, France 𝐓𝐫𝐚𝐧𝐬𝐯𝐞𝐫𝐬𝐞 𝐬𝐪𝐮𝐞𝐞𝐳𝐞 𝐟𝐥𝐨𝐰 𝐨��� 𝐟𝐢𝐛𝐞𝐫 𝐫𝐞𝐢𝐧𝐟𝐨𝐫𝐜𝐞𝐝 𝐭𝐡𝐞𝐫𝐦𝐨𝐩𝐥𝐚𝐬𝐭𝐢𝐜 𝐜𝐨𝐦𝐩𝐨𝐬𝐢𝐭𝐞𝐬 The research on transverse squeeze flow of fiber reinforced thermoplastic composites will be discussed by Gerben Bieleman, PhD Researcher at TPRC. He will present how a power-law fluid model was fitted to describe the squeeze flow behavior using a transverse viscosity. 📅 April 25th 🕜 10:20 - 10:40 📍 Toulouse, France Both presentations will be provided during the ESAFORM 2024 Conference on material forming, that will take place on April 24th-26th. 🆕 In cooperation with the #FraunhoferIMWS, the company Automation Steeg und Hoffmeyer GmbH developed the system🔸F³-Compositor🔸and successfully implemented it in the polymer pilot plant center #FraunhoferPAZ. The innovative approach of the F³-Compositor combines tape depositing and joining of semi-finished products with high reproducibility and material efficiency. If #UDtapes are laid down three-dimensionally #3D in the manufacturing process, many design options are available, especially for lightweight components manufactured in small quantities. 🌐Learn more: https://bit.ly/3F78QG2 📢 The Fraunhofer IMWS will present these technologies as well as other material and component developments at the #Fakuma2023 International Trade Fair for Plastics Processing from October 17 to 21, 2023.
